解决在 ES6 模块中访问 onclick 事件导入函数的问题,了解模块脚本边界很重要。模块创建一个单独的作用域以防止名称冲突。这意味着模块内声明的函数最初无法在该范围之外访问。
要启用导入函数作为 onclick 事件处理程序,您可以使用 addEventListener() 绑定事件。例如:
<button type="button">
或者,您可以通过将导入的函数分配给 window 属性来将它们公开给全局 window 对象。但是,不推荐这种方法,因为它可能会导致潜在的命名空间冲突。
import {hello} from './test.js' window.hello = hello
通过遵循这些方法,您可以有效地从 ES6 模块导入函数并将它们用作 onclick 事件处理程序,为用户提供无缝的访问模块的功能。
以上是如何使用导入的 ES6 模块函数作为 onclick 事件处理程序?的详细内容。更多信息请关注PHP中文网其他相关文章!